You actually don;t need to compile dl.c file (it is used to generate xmlsec-dl.c
file). But I guess there would be some problems compiling it as well (check
the win32/Makefile for defines that needs to be set in order to compile it correctly).


Another option is to add necessary compilation flags to produce debug information
into the win32/Makefile and just run the thing in the debugger *without* creating
a project (hint: you can debug *any* executable but you'll see assembler code
unless you wahe debug information in the executable). This way you do not need
VC6 project files and win32/Makefile change is really trivial.
